Dear Amy: Do not give any advice about the COVID virus. In a response to a question from "Recovering in the Pacific NW," you said that people could get this virus twice. That is not true! Latent virus might stay in the body and the illness might reappear - this is not being re-infected.

-- Upset

Dear Upset: I wrote: "...As of this writing, there are some reports of people possibly having this illness more than once."

The information about COVID is refreshed and refined daily. I don't offer medical advice, and only report information released by the CDC - and even then, with many qualifiers.

 

My columns are written two weeks in advance of publication, and cannot keep pace with research about this disease. That's why I focus on relationship issues, and this pandemic has raised many of those.
